Home Staging questions, answered by experts

Professional home staging services can vary between companies and properties, but the primary goal is to set up a house with aesthetic furniture and decor to entice potential buyers. Many stagers offer customizable packages, and you can often pay for additional services. Common offerings include:

  • Design and Planning: Color design, planning each room's layout, and professional interior design services.

  • Furniture and Decor: Choosing and renting furniture, decor, and artwork. This also includes the setup and takedown of all rented materials.

  • Arrangement and Organization: Rearranging existing furniture, decluttering, and organizing the space.

  • Ambiance: Creating a welcoming atmosphere with strategic lighting and accessories.

  • Repairs and Maintenance: Minor repairs, home maintenance, and addressing visible issues.

  • Curb Appeal: Improving the home's exterior with services like painting and garden bed management.

It's best to connect with a professional home stager to see what’s included in their specific packages or to request a custom service.

It is generally better to stage a house than to leave it empty, as it can help the home sell faster and for a higher price. Staging helps potential buyers envision themselves living in the property. According to the National Association of Realtors, more than 75% of buyer’s agents report that staging makes it easier for buyers to build a connection with the home. Furthermore, a 2018 survey of over 4,200 professionally staged homes revealed that most sold for 6% to 25% more than their unstaged counterparts. Using a professional staging service can improve a buyer’s opinion of your house and may lead to higher offers.

Yes, removing a fireplace can decrease your home's value, as it is a sought-after feature for many buyers. The potential loss in value is estimated to be between $1,000 and $5,000. The impact can vary by market and climate; for example, a fireplace is more valued in colder regions like Minnesota than in warmer areas like Florida.

However, if a fireplace is in poor condition and needs extensive repairs, removing it might be a reasonable option. When deciding, weigh the benefits of removal (more floor space, less maintenance, reduced energy loss) against the potential decrease in home value. If you plan to sell soon, it is generally advised not to remove it.

The impact of a walk-in tub on home value depends on various factors, including market demand, demographic preferences, and overall home features. While some buyers may view it as a desirable accessibility feature, others might see it as a niche amenity, potentially limiting the pool of interested buyers. However, it could add value if the walk-in tub meets specific needs or enhances the property's appeal to a target demographic. Ultimately, its effect on home value varies case by case, with factors like installation quality, design, and neighborhood trends playing roles in determining its impact.

Understanding the advantages and disadvantages of hiring a home staging service can help determine if it’s the right choice for you. 

Pros

  • Helps your listing stand out among other local homes

  • Sell your home faster

  • Increase the value of your home

  • Help potential buyers envision the space as their own

Cons

  • Significant upfront costs

  • Storage cost for items and furniture that don’t fit in the staged rooms

  • Significant time and effort required for renovations and repairs

  • Potential furniture rental costs
